Description The Standard Fender by Slammer Marine is designed to deliver consistent, durable protection for horizontal dock applications. With a tear-shaped profile, this fender system measures 9 inches in height and 6 inches in thickness (including ½” track), offering reliable coverage where boats frequently come into contact with docks. Its larger size and horizontal layout make it a strong candidate for high-impact zones, whether on residential docks or in commercial marina settings. Ourthree-part design eliminates the uncertainty and inconvenience associated with traditional or inflatable boat fender products. Where hanging fenders slip, deflate, or fail to be in the right place at the right time, the Slammer Standard Fender is securely installed along the dock face providing “always-on station” protection. It doesn’t move out of its protecting position, doesn’t deflate, and doesn’t rely on crew placement to function effectively. The profile of the large boat fender is tear-shaped to prevent watercraft with low freeboard from getting underneath and it distributes energy across a wider lateral face, making it highly suitable for heavier vessels and normal weather environmentsThe fender’s thickness ensures impact is absorbed and not delected; no trampoline affect. Each Slammer fender is built using a three-part modular construction, which begins with a high-density foam inner core. This foam serves as the primary buffer between the boat and the dock and is engineered to handle repeated pressure without losing shape or effectiveness. Unlike the materials used in an inflatable boat fender, this foam core will not deflate, pop, or collapse with extended use. The second layer is a UV- and abrasion-resistant marine fabric cover that is available in standard lengths or can be custom-cut to your desired length. This durable outer layer protects against sun, saltwater spray, impact, friction, and general wear. It helps keep the fender looking clean and performing at full capacity, even in harsh marine environments. The cover also allows for flexibility in terms of dock layout, color preferences, and maintenance needs. Finally, the system includes a purpose-built polymer mounting track and all required stainless steel hardware. This track is specifically designed to hold the fender in place securely, ensuring alignment and durability over time. Whether installed on wood, composite, or other dock materials, the mounting system allows for a firm connection that doesn’t shift, sag, or loosen with movement.
